It includes an annual judicial panel and sessions on how generative AI is reshaping workflows and how to streamline processes.   \nExpert Presentations\nVanishing Messages\, Persistent Problems: The Evolution of Ephemeral Messaging and Mobile Device Forensics in Legal Strategy \nVirtual Roundtable – Tuesday\, February 11\, 2025\, at 10:30am-12:00pm  \nIn today’s rapidly evolving digital landscape\, ephemeral messaging apps like Signal\, WhatsApp\, and Telegram—alongside increasingly secure iOS and Android platforms—pose significant new challenges for legal professionals and forensic experts. This session dives deeper into the cutting-edge techniques and tools required to recover critical data from transient communications\, highlighting how evolving security features\, encryption protocols\, and data retention policies are forcing a paradigm shift in eDiscovery. \nAttendees will gain insight into how law firms and forensic teams are adapting their strategies to address ephemeral messaging head-on\, including case studies illustrating both advanced data recovery methods and the potential limitations of current technologies. The panel will examine how these developments impact litigation\, from spoliation risks to emerging ethical concerns\, and discuss innovative approaches to preserve\, collect\, and authenticate digital evidence under heightened security constraints. Anyone who is registered for the event can access the HaystackID Virtual Roundtable in the Whova app by clicking here. \nIn this insightful discussion\, leading experts from the field of digital forensics converge to address the pressing challenges faced in today’s rapidly evolving digital landscape\, with a particular emphasis on mobile forensics. As the proliferation of mobile devices continues to surge\, the complexity and volume of data they generate present unique obstacles for forensic investigators. The panel delves into the intricacies of accessing encrypted data\, the implications of new app ecosystems\, and the constant battle against sophisticated methods employed by device manufacturers\, operating systems\, and application developers to prevent access to various data points\, highlighting the need for advanced tools and methodologies. \nThrough a blend of technical insights and real-world case studies\, the discussion sheds light on the current state of digital forensics and offers a glimpse into the future of eDiscovery in an increasingly mobile-centric world. \n+ Michael Sarlo\, Chief Innovation Officer & President of Global Investigations and Cyber Incident Response\, HaystackID\n+ John Wilson\, Chief Information Security Officer\, HaystackID \nConnect with HaystackID \nHaystackID welcomes the opportunity to discuss your current challenges\, how they impact your organization\, and how we may be able to help you solve those challenges.
